DTF Transfer Troubleshooting and Best Practices for Consistent Results
During production, apply a structured troubleshooting approach to address symptoms quickly and with confidence. If color shift occurs, recheck the printer’s ICC profile and run a test print on similar fabric, then adjust ink density. If peeling or cracking appears, verify curing times and temperatures and ensure the garment has cooled before handling. Misalignment can be reduced by recalculating placement with alignment guides and testing on spare garments. For fading after washing, revisit curing and confirm clear aftercare instructions are being followed.
Beyond quick fixes, commit to long-term best practices for DTF transfers that scale with your operation. Standardize the workflow for printing, powdering, curing, and pressing; document settings for each fabric type; invest in quality materials and supplier checks; and perform routine maintenance on printers and heat presses. | Key Point | Description |
|---|---|
| What DTF transfers are | Direct-to-Film transfers print designs on a special film, apply adhesive powder, cure, and transfer the image onto fabric using heat and pressure. Benefits include vibrant color, soft hand feel, and broad fabric compatibility. |
| Core process steps | Print on film; apply and cure adhesive powder; transfer image to fabric with heat and pressure. |
| End goals | Bold color, good stretch, and durable adhesion across fabrics. |
| Common Mistakes: Color management | Color shifts from incorrect profiles or inconsistent ink density. Solution: device-calibrated workflows, ICC calibration, and test prints on similar fabric. |
| Common Mistakes: Prepress & Garment Prep | Moisture or wrinkles can cause misalignment. Solution: prewash, fully dry, and prepress on medium heat to remove moisture and create a clean pressing surface. |
| Common Mistakes: Powdering & Curing | Too little powder yields a faint image; too much creates a dusty surface or flaking. Cure incorrectly harms adhesion. Solution: apply powder evenly and test curing times per material. |
| Common Mistakes: Adhesive & Temperature | Incorrect temperature, pressure, or time can impair adhesion. Solution: follow a standardized pressing protocol and log settings; test with swatches. |
| Common Mistakes: Alignment & Substrate | Misalignment ruins designs; use alignment tools and test placements. Consider substrate limits (cotton/blends vs 100% polyester) and test on sample fabric. |
| Common Mistakes: Post-Transfer Care | Improper curing or care after washing can cause cracking or edge lifting. Solution: educate customers; wash cold, inside-out, and avoid high-heat dryers early on. |
| Common Mistakes: Materials Quality | Low-quality film, powder, or inks degrade performance. Solution: use reputable suppliers and verify compatibility among inks, film, and powder. |
| Practical Workflow Tips | Plan and test with swatches; standardize the process; use quality materials; document printer profiles, temperatures, time, and pressure; perform final checks; maintain equipment. |
| Troubleshooting Quick Fixes | Color shift: recheck profiles; peeling/cracking: verify curing/temperature; misalignment: recalc placement; fading after washing: improve curing and aftercare. |
